Green Mint Chocolate Chip Cookies
These green-tinted minty chocolate chip cookies will be popular at any St. Patrick's Day Festivities
Servings: 48
Calories: 125kcal
Ingredients
- 1 cup Unsalted butter softened
- 1 ½ cup Sugar
- 1 tsp Peppermint extract
- 12-14 Drops green food coloring
- 2 Large eggs
- 2 ½ cup Flour
- 2 tsp Baking powder
- 1 tsp Baking soda
- ¼ tsp Salt
- 6 oz Milk chocolate chips
- 6 oz Andes mint chocolates , chopped
Instructions
- Add the butter and sugar to your stand mixer on medium high speed until light and fluffy then add in the extract, food coloring and eggs one at a time until fully combined.
- Sift together the flour, baking powder, baking soda and salt then add it into the stand mixer on low speed until just combined before folding in the mint chocolate and chocolate chips with a spatula.
- Refrigerate the dough for 20 minutes before baking.
- Preheat oven to 350 degrees and bake for 8-10 minutes in rounded tablespoon sized scoops (makes 48 cookies).
